The judges were not suppressing evidence; they wanted to prevent the media from spreading the body-cam footage until after the trial was over, not hide the footage all together.
If that footage was passed around non-stop and showed on every news station, it would be insanely hard to get an impartial jury put together, and have them remain impartial throughout the trial since there would be so much public discussion. They're completely justified from holding that footage from the media until the trial was over.
